The Ryzen 5 7600X is manufactured by AMD. It was released in 27 September 2022 (3 years ago). It is based on the Raphael (Zen4) (2022−2023) architecture. It features 6 cores and 12 threads. Base frequency is 4.7 GHz, with boost up to 5.3 GHz. L3 cache: 32 MB (total). L2 cache: 6 MB. Built on 5 nm, 6 nm process technology. Socket: AM5. Thermal design power (TDP): 105 Watt. Memory support: DDR5-5200. Passmark benchmark score: 28,325 points. Launch price was $299.

Xeon Silver 4309Y
Xeon Silver 4309Y
The Xeon Silver 4309Y is manufactured by Intel. It was released in 2015-01-01. It is based on the Ice Lake-SP (2021) architecture. It features 8 cores and 16 threads. Base frequency is 2.8 GHz, with boost up to 3.6 GHz. L3 cache: 12 MB (total). L2 cache: 1 MB (per core). Built on 10 nm process technology. Socket: LGA4189. Thermal design power (TDP): 105 Watt. Memory support: DDR4-2667. Passmark benchmark score: 18,718 points. Launch price was $800.
Processing Power
The Ryzen 5 7600X packs 6 cores / 12 threads, while the Xeon Silver 4309Y offers 8 cores / 16 threads — the Xeon Silver 4309Y has 2 more cores. Boost clocks reach 5.3 GHz on the Ryzen 5 7600X versus 3.6 GHz on the Xeon Silver 4309Y — a 38.2% clock advantage for the Ryzen 5 7600X (base: 4.7 GHz vs 2.8 GHz). The Ryzen 5 7600X uses the Raphael (Zen4) (2022−2023) architecture (5 nm, 6 nm), while the Xeon Silver 4309Y uses Ice Lake-SP (2021) (10 nm). In PassMark, the Ryzen 5 7600X scores 28,325 against the Xeon Silver 4309Y's 18,718 — a 40.8% lead for the Ryzen 5 7600X. L3 cache: 32 MB (total) on the Ryzen 5 7600X vs 12 MB (total) on the Xeon Silver 4309Y.
